The only reason you would need to upgrade to Sonar X1 Essentials would be if you have some time/tempo based VST or VSTis as RB can not handle them. Essentials is only 32 bit so you would not gain anything ram wise, this is of course assuming you are running a 64 bit OS. IMHO eventually every DAW will be 64 bit and that’s a good thing. Ram is beautiful!

My advice would be to pick a DAW that currently suits your needs, that maybe RB don’t know, and learn it inside and out. Constantly jumping from one DAW to another can get very frustrating.
